30-second logins, and no single culprit.

A healthcare organization ran its everyday HR operations on a web-based platform. As usage grew, logins started running past 30 seconds during peak periods, and employees filed support tickets convinced the system was down.

The cause was spread across every layer: inefficient database queries, unnecessary API calls, and heavy frontend rendering. Fixing any one alone would have left most of the wait in place.

Improve the existing architecture, don’t replace it.

One decision shaped the engagement: no rebuild. A rebuild would have cost more, taken longer, and introduced exactly the operational risk the client needed to avoid.

We started from Application Insights because the telemetry already held the answer. It showed which operations were burning the most time, so the work was ranked by user impact and started with the most heavily used workflows.

Faster logins, calmer support queue.

Logins that ran past 30 seconds now complete in under 5, and dashboards load more than 60% faster. Support tickets about system slowness fell, and with Application Insights wired into production, the client now sees problems forming instead of hearing about them from employees.
